STK SeenTK

خدمات SeenTK

تطوير برمجيات مخصصة حسب احتياج العمل

عندما تصبح الأدوات الجاهزة عائقاً، يمكن بناء نظام مخصص يرتب العمليات ويقلل العمل اليدوي ويربط أجزاء المشروع ببعضها.

لمن تناسب هذه الخدمة؟

تناسب الشركات والخدمات التي تحتاج تدفقات خاصة، صلاحيات، ربط بيانات، تقارير، أو نظام داخلي لا يغطيه قالب جاهز.

ماذا يحصل العميل؟

يحصل العميل على تحليل للنطاق، نظام قابل للتطوير، واجهة مناسبة للمستخدمين، وربط مع الخدمات المطلوبة.

مراحل التنفيذ

نحلل العمليات، نحدد الأولويات، نصمم الواجهة عند الحاجة، نبني النظام على مراحل، ونختبره مع الاستخدام اليومي.

التقنيات المستخدمة

نستخدم واجهات ويب، APIs، قواعد بيانات، مصادقة، تكاملات، ولوحات متابعة حسب المشكلة.

لمن تناسب خدمة تطوير برمجيات مخصصة؟

الشركات والمشاريع التي لا يناسبها قالب جاهز أو أداة عامة، وتحتاج نظاما خاصا لإدارة عملية أو خدمة أو بيانات أو تجربة مستخدم محددة.

مشاكل شائعة قبل بدء المشروع

المشكلة أن الأدوات الجاهزة قد تبدأ مناسبة ثم تصبح عائقا عندما تحتاج صلاحيات خاصة، تدفق طلبات مختلف، ربط بين بيانات، أو تجربة عربية واضحة. بالمقابل، البرمجة المخصصة بدون نطاق واضح قد تصبح مكلفة ومعقدة.

ما الذي تبنيه SeenTK ضمن هذه الخدمة؟

تبني SeenTK أنظمة داخلية، منصات صغيرة، أدوات تشغيل، لوحات متابعة، ربط بيانات، وتطبيقات ويب أو موبايل مخصصة. نبدأ بما يحل المشكلة الأساسية ثم نوسع النظام على مراحل.

التقنيات والقرارات الفنية

نستخدم واجهات ويب أو موبايل، APIs، قواعد بيانات، مصادقة، صلاحيات، وتقارير حسب الحاجة. اختيار التقنية يأتي بعد فهم البيانات والتدفقات ومتطلبات الإطلاق.

خطوات العمل من الفكرة إلى التسليم

نحلل العملية الحالية، نحدد نقاط الألم، نكتب نطاق المرحلة الأولى، نصمم التدفق، نبني النظام، نختبره مع حالات حقيقية، ثم نضيف التحسينات حسب الاستخدام.

1. فهم النطاق

نبدأ بسؤال واضح: ما المشكلة التي يجب أن يحلها المنتج؟ هذه الخطوة تمنع تضخيم المشروع وتساعد على اختيار أول نسخة قابلة للإطلاق.

2. ترتيب التدفقات

نحدد المستخدمين، الشاشات، البيانات، والأولويات. إذا احتاج المشروع تصميما مخصصا، يكون Figma هو مصدر التصميم قبل البرمجة.

3. التطوير والاختبار

نبني على مراحل، نختبر التدفقات الأساسية، ونراجع الأخطاء قبل النشر. الهدف أن تكون النسخة الأولى مفهومة وقابلة للاستخدام.

المخرجات التي يستلمها العميل

المخرجات تشمل نطاقا مكتوبا، نظاما أو أداة قابلة للاستخدام، ربطا مع البيانات المطلوبة، صلاحيات عند الحاجة، وتوثيقا مختصرا يوضح طريقة التشغيل والصيانة.

ما الذي يؤثر على التكلفة؟

التكلفة تتأثر بتعقيد العملية، عدد الأدوار، البيانات، التكاملات، التقارير، واجهات المستخدم، والدعم. النظام الصغير الواضح أفضل من مشروع ضخم يبدأ بدون أولويات.

الدعم والتحسين بعد الإطلاق

بعد النشر تظهر ملاحظات حقيقية من المستخدمين أو الفريق الداخلي. لذلك نفضل ترتيب دعم أو مرحلة تحسين واضحة: إصلاحات، تحسين أداء، تعديل نصوص، أو إضافة ميزات جديدة حسب اتفاق مستقل. هذا يحافظ على المنتج بدون تحويل كل ملاحظة إلى تغيير عشوائي.

معلومات نحتاجها قبل تقدير السعر

قبل تقدير تطوير برمجيات مخصصة نحتاج معرفة الهدف التجاري، من سيستخدم المنتج، ما أول تدفق يجب أن يعمل، هل توجد لوحة تحكم أو حسابات مستخدمين، وهل توجد ملفات أو تصاميم أو نظام سابق يجب الربط معه. كل إجابة من هذه الإجابات تؤثر على الوقت والتكلفة. عندما تكون المعلومات ناقصة، نبدأ بجلسة ترتيب نطاق بدل إعطاء سعر سريع قد يتغير بعد يومين.

أخطاء يجب تجنبها في هذه الخدمة

من الأخطاء الشائعة في تطوير برمجيات مخصصة البدء بقائمة ميزات طويلة قبل تحديد المشكلة، اختيار التقنية قبل فهم المستخدم، تجاهل تجربة الموبايل، واعتبار النشر نهاية المشروع. الخطأ الأكبر هو بناء نسخة أولى كبيرة جداً ثم اكتشاف أن المستخدم يحتاج تدفقاً أبسط. لذلك نفضل نسخة أولى واضحة، مع ترك الميزات الثانوية لمرحلة لاحقة بعد الاستخدام الحقيقي.

مقارنة: حل جاهز أم تطوير مخصص؟

الأداة الجاهزة مناسبة عندما تكون الحاجة بسيطة ويمكن قبول طريقة عملها كما هي. أما التطوير المخصص فيصبح مفيدا عندما تحتاج تدفقا خاصا، تجربة عربية واضحة، صلاحيات، ربطا مع تطبيق أو موقع، أو طريقة إدارة لا توفرها الأدوات الجاهزة. لا ننصح بالبرمجة المخصصة لمجرد أنها تبدو أقوى؛ ننصح بها عندما تكون الحاجة واضحة وتبرر الوقت والتكلفة.

كيف نقيس نجاح النسخة الأولى؟

نجاح تطوير برمجيات مخصصة لا يقاس بعدد الميزات فقط. نقيسه بأسئلة أبسط: هل يستطيع المستخدم إكمال التدفق الأساسي؟ هل يستطيع صاحب المشروع إدارة العملية؟ هل الأخطاء أقل؟ هل التواصل أوضح؟ هل هناك بيانات تكفي لاتخاذ قرار المرحلة الثانية؟ إذا أجابت النسخة الأولى عن هذه الأسئلة، فهي بداية قوية حتى لو لم تكن منتجا ضخما.

متى نبدأ صغيراً ومتى نوسع؟

نبدأ صغيراً عندما تكون الفكرة جديدة أو السوق غير مختبر أو الميزانية تحتاج ضبطا. نوسع عندما يثبت الاستخدام أن هناك حاجة متكررة، أو عندما تصبح العملية اليومية واضحة وتحتاج أتمتة أكثر. هذه الطريقة تحمي المشروع من بناء ميزات لا يستخدمها أحد، وتساعد على توجيه الميزانية إلى ما يعطي أثراً حقيقياً.

أسئلة تساعدك على تجهيز الطلب

قبل التواصل حول تطوير برمجيات مخصصة حاول كتابة إجابات مختصرة عن خمسة أسئلة: ما الهدف؟ من المستخدم؟ ما أهم إجراء يجب أن ينجزه؟ هل توجد أمثلة مشابهة؟ وما الذي يجب أن يكون جاهزاً في أول نسخة؟ هذه الإجابات لا تحتاج لغة تقنية، لكنها تجعل النقاش أسرع وتساعد SeenTK على فهم المشروع بدون تخمين.

النسخة الأولى ليست نهاية المنتج

في المشاريع الرقمية الجيدة، النسخة الأولى هي بداية منظمة وليست النهاية. بعد الإطلاق أو التجربة تظهر ملاحظات حول النصوص، سرعة الاستخدام، ترتيب الشاشات، أو الحاجة إلى ميزة جديدة. لذلك نضع من البداية فكرة التطوير المرحلي، حتى يكون المنتج قابلا للتحسين بدل إعادة البناء من الصفر.

ماذا يحدث بعد إرسال تفاصيل المشروع؟

نراجع الرسالة، نحدد إن كان المطلوب واضحا بما يكفي، ثم نرسل أسئلة متابعة أو نقترح خطوة أولى مثل ترتيب نطاق، مراجعة تصميم، أو تقدير مبدئي. إذا كان المشروع يحتاج معلومات إضافية لا نعطي وعدا نهائيا قبل فهمها، لأن الوضوح في البداية يحمي الطرفين لاحقا.

كيف نربط هذه الخدمة بباقي الموقع؟

كل خدمة في SeenTK مرتبطة بمحتوى يساعد العميل على اتخاذ قرار أفضل: دليل يشرح الفكرة، دراسة حالة توضح التنفيذ، صفحة أعمال للمراجعة، وصفحة تواصل لبدء النقاش. هذا الربط يفيد المستخدم، ويعطي Google وAI search فهما أوضح لهوية SeenTK وخدماتها.

روابط مفيدة داخل SeenTK

أسئلة شائعة

هل البرمجيات المخصصة مناسبة لكل مشروع؟

لا. أحياناً تكون أداة جاهزة أفضل. نحدد ذلك بعد فهم المشكلة.

هل يمكن البدء بمرحلة صغيرة؟

نعم، وهذا غالباً الخيار الأفضل لتقليل المخاطر.

هل يمكن ربط النظام مع موقع أو تطبيق؟

نعم، يمكن ربطه مع تطبيق، موقع، أو خدمات خارجية.

هل يمكن البدء من فكرة غير مكتملة؟

نعم. يمكن أن تكون أول خطوة هي ترتيب الفكرة والنطاق قبل البرمجة، وهذا أفضل من بناء منتج غير واضح.

هل تقدم SeenTK سعرا فوريا؟

نقدم تقديرا بعد فهم النطاق، لأن السعر يتغير حسب الشاشات والتكاملات ولوحة التحكم والنشر والدعم.

هل يمكن تطوير المشروع على مراحل؟

نعم، وهذا ما نفضله غالبا. نبدأ بنسخة أولى واضحة ثم نضيف التحسينات حسب الاستخدام الحقيقي.